West Hartford Electric Vehicle (EV) Readiness Plan

Helping a community provide equitable access to electric vehicle supply equipment

Applying an innovative product to supercharge EV success

Our client wanted to develop an electric vehicle (EV) readiness plan with a focus on the equitable rollout of EV supply equipment (EVSE) for residents and visitors without access to designated off-street parking. They engaged our team to lead this effort.

We conducted internal and external stakeholder outreach to develop the vision, goals, and objectives to effectively apply ZEVDecide for optimal EV charging site selection. Using a geographic information system (GIS) tool to map EV demand and supportive infrastructure, we coordinated with the local electric utility provider and evaluated our client’s current business model in the EVSE ecosystem. We developed a time-phased plan that prioritized EV infrastructure construction and identified charging typologies such as dense mixed-use parking garages, multifamily residential buildings, and office parks.

The project’s success and findings are supporting several other EVSE initiatives including the West Hartford Center Infrastructure Master Plan, parking codes, and design specifications and requirements for EVSE vendors.
